Technical Analysis: Glimmers of Hope Amid Volatility Cardano’s price has been a rollercoaster lately. It’s down from a March 2025 peak of $1.35 to around $0.59, but there are signs of stabilization. Daily charts show ADA trading above the 50-day moving average ($0.55) but below the 200-day average ($0.63). The Relative Strength Index (RSI) sits at about 52, suggesting a neutral market with a slight bullish lean. If buyers can push the price above $0.63, we might see a move toward the $0.75 resistance. Daily trading volume, around $450 million, reflects steady market interest. Some analysts believe breaking the $0.63 resistance could spark a short-term rally. But if the $0.55 support fails, the price could slip to $0.50 or lower. What does this mean for investors? Patience and strategy are crucial right now. Network Developments: Cardano Beyond the Hype Cardano has always stood out for its research-first mindset and focus on scalability and sustainability. In early 2025, the Chang hard fork boosted smart contract capabilities, enabling more complex decentralized apps (dApps). This upgrade also improved network efficiency and lowered transaction costs, which is vital for competing with blockchains like Ethereum and Solana. The Midnight project, a privacy-focused blockchain developed by Cardano’s team, gained traction in 2024. Reports suggest over 100 strategic deals were signed with financial institutions to support Cardano’s native assets. These moves show Cardano is no longer just a theoretical project—it’s becoming a real-world contender. But is this enough to attract institutional investors?
